Can Outpatient Programs Drive Lasting Sobriety?
Outpatient treatment offers a flexible path to addiction recovery. It suits individuals with mild to moderate substance use issues who have support at home. Participants attend regular therapy, counseling and medical check-ins while maintaining daily routines. Programs often include behavioral therapy, relapse prevention and peer support to keep clients accountable. Success depends on consistency, motivation and professional guidance. With targeted care and ongoing monitoring, outpatient treatment helps people build healthy coping skills, maintain sobriety and transition into long-term recovery without residential stays.
